Summary

Kimbell Elementary School is a public elementary school in Tampa, Florida, serving around 350 students in grades PK-5. As part of the Hillsborough School District, which is ranked 45 out of 68 districts in the state, Kimbell has consistently ranked in the bottom 10% of Florida elementary schools over the past decade, with a 0-star rating from SchoolDigger.

Kimbell Elementary stands out from nearby schools like Foster Elementary, Robles Elementary, and Sheehy Elementary in several key ways. It has a significantly higher percentage of African American students (53-58%) and a lower percentage of white students (10-11%) compared to the surrounding schools. Kimbell also has extremely high chronic absenteeism rates, ranging from 41.6% to 52.1% in recent years, much higher than the 14.7% to 54.1% seen at nearby schools. Academically, Kimbell students perform well below the Hillsborough district and Florida state averages on standardized tests, with only 13-30% proficient in ELA and Math compared to 49-56% for the district and 53-60% for the state.

Despite spending more per student ($12,867) than many nearby schools ($7,468 to $13,666 per student), Kimbell Elementary's academic performance remains the lowest in the area. This suggests that factors beyond just student demographics and socioeconomic status, such as chronic absenteeism and effective resource allocation, may be contributing to the school's struggles. While Kimbell's performance has been consistently low, its 1-star rating in 2020-2021 indicates that there may be opportunities for improvement through targeted strategies and support.
